In standard form, slope is always the negative of the x coefficient over the y coefficient.
If you dont want to have that memorized, you can use algebra to get the equation of the line into slope-intercept form (y=mx+b)
Set it equal to y
2x - 5y = 6
2x = 5y + 6
2x - 6 = 5y
(2/5)x - 6/5 = y
Now it is in slope intercept form. In slope intercept form, the coefficient multiplying with x is the slope of the line. Therefore, the slope equals 2/5.
Equation : (7x-4)+(3x-3)+(x) = 180
In the equation the sum of the internal angle in the triangle is 180 degrees. Use this equation to figure the sum of angle in any quadrilateral 180*(number of sides-2)
Solve the equation
Put all similar variable on one side
7x+3x+x-4-3=180
11x-7=180
11x=180+7
11x=187
x = 187/11
x = 17
Now find the angles by plugging in x
Angle F (7*17-4) = 115 degrees
Angle G (x) = 17 degrees
Angle E (3*17-3) = 48 degrees
If you add 115+48+17 you will get a sum of 180 this shows your answer is right
Angle F = 115
Angle G = 17
Angle E = 48
